Understanding OSCI Channels C9 ID: A Comprehensive Guide

by SLV Team 57 views
Understanding OSCI Channels C9 ID: A Comprehensive Guide

Hey guys! Ever stumbled upon the term "OSCI Channels C9 ID" and felt a bit lost? Don't worry, you're not alone! This guide is here to break down everything you need to know in simple, easy-to-understand terms. We'll explore what OSCI Channels C9 ID actually means, why it's important, and how it's used in various contexts. So, buckle up and let's dive in!

What Exactly is an OSCI Channel C9 ID?

Let's get straight to the point. OSCI stands for Open Systems Communication Interface. Think of it as a standardized way for different systems to talk to each other. Now, a "Channel" within this interface represents a specific pathway for communication. Each of these channels needs a unique identifier to avoid confusion and ensure that the right data gets to the right place. That's where the "C9 ID" comes in. It's essentially a unique label or address for a particular OSCI Channel. This ID allows systems to differentiate between various communication pathways and route information accordingly. Without these IDs, it would be like trying to send a letter without an address – chaos would ensue!

The C9 ID itself is often a string of characters, usually alphanumeric, assigned to a specific channel during its configuration. This string must be unique within the system to prevent conflicts. Imagine a large office building; each office needs a unique number to ensure mail and visitors reach the correct destination. The C9 ID serves the same purpose for OSCI Channels. Understanding the concept of OSCI and its channels is crucial for anyone working with systems that require interoperability. It ensures that different components can communicate seamlessly and efficiently. The OSCI standard itself is quite broad, covering various aspects of communication, including data formats, protocols, and error handling. The C9 ID is just one small but vital piece of this larger puzzle. So, next time you hear about OSCI Channels C9 ID, remember that it's all about unique identification for smooth communication between systems!

The Importance of Unique Channel IDs

Now, you might be wondering, why all the fuss about a unique ID? Well, imagine a scenario where two channels have the same ID. Data intended for one channel could accidentally be routed to the other, leading to errors, malfunctions, or even security breaches. Maintaining unique channel IDs is paramount for ensuring the integrity and reliability of any system utilizing OSCI. Proper channel ID management prevents data collisions and ensures that information flows smoothly and accurately between different components. It's like having clearly marked lanes on a highway; without them, traffic would be a complete mess!

Furthermore, unique channel IDs are essential for debugging and troubleshooting. When issues arise, engineers and technicians can use the C9 ID to quickly identify the specific channel involved and diagnose the root cause of the problem. This significantly reduces downtime and speeds up the resolution process. Think of it as having a tracking number for a package; you can easily trace its journey and pinpoint any delays or issues. Without unique IDs, troubleshooting would be a much more complex and time-consuming task. Moreover, in complex systems with hundreds or even thousands of channels, maintaining a well-organized and documented ID scheme is crucial for long-term maintainability. This ensures that future engineers can easily understand the system's architecture and make necessary modifications or upgrades. The consequences of neglecting channel ID management can be severe, ranging from minor glitches to catastrophic failures. Therefore, it's essential to establish clear guidelines and procedures for assigning and managing C9 IDs to ensure the stability and security of the system. In essence, unique channel IDs are the backbone of reliable communication within an OSCI framework, providing the foundation for efficient data flow, effective troubleshooting, and long-term maintainability.

How OSCI Channels C9 ID is Used

Okay, so we know what it is and why it's important, but how is OSCI Channels C9 ID actually used in real-world scenarios? Well, it pops up in various industries and applications where different systems need to communicate effectively. Think about industrial automation, where various sensors, controllers, and machines need to exchange data in real-time. Each communication pathway between these devices would be assigned a unique C9 ID to ensure that data from a specific sensor reaches the correct controller. Similarly, in telecommunications, OSCI Channels C9 IDs are used to manage communication between different network elements, such as routers, switches, and servers. This ensures that voice and data traffic are routed correctly and efficiently.

Another common application is in the automotive industry, where various electronic control units (ECUs) within a vehicle need to communicate with each other. For example, the engine control unit (ECU) might need to exchange data with the transmission control unit (TCU) to optimize performance and fuel efficiency. Each of these communication pathways would be assigned a unique C9 ID. In the aerospace industry, OSCI Channels C9 IDs are used in aircraft avionics systems to manage communication between various sensors, displays, and control systems. This ensures that pilots have access to accurate and timely information. The use of OSCI Channels C9 ID is not limited to these industries. It can be found in any system where multiple components need to communicate with each other in a reliable and efficient manner. From medical devices to financial trading platforms, the principles remain the same: unique identification for smooth communication.

Practical Examples of OSCI Channels C9 ID

Let's solidify our understanding with some practical examples. Imagine a factory floor where multiple robotic arms are working together to assemble a product. Each robotic arm communicates with a central controller to receive instructions and report its status. Each communication channel between a robotic arm and the controller is assigned a unique C9 ID. For example, the channel for robotic arm #1 might have a C9 ID of "RA1-Status", while the channel for robotic arm #2 might have a C9 ID of "RA2-Control". This ensures that the controller can send instructions to the correct robotic arm and receive status updates from the appropriate device.

Consider a telecommunications network where multiple routers are interconnected to route data traffic. Each communication channel between two routers is assigned a unique C9 ID. For example, the channel between Router A and Router B might have a C9 ID of "RouterA-RouterB", while the channel between Router B and Router C might have a C9 ID of "RouterB-RouterC". This ensures that data packets are routed correctly through the network. In a vehicle, the engine control unit (ECU) might need to communicate with the anti-lock braking system (ABS) to coordinate braking performance. The communication channel between the ECU and the ABS is assigned a unique C9 ID. For example, the channel might have a C9 ID of "ECU-ABS-Data". This ensures that the ECU can receive information about wheel speed and braking pressure from the ABS, and the ABS can receive instructions from the ECU. These examples illustrate how OSCI Channels C9 IDs are used in practice to ensure reliable and efficient communication between different components in a system.

Common Issues and Troubleshooting

Even with careful planning and implementation, issues can sometimes arise with OSCI Channels C9 IDs. One common problem is duplicate IDs, which can lead to data collisions and communication failures. This can happen if administrators accidentally assign the same ID to two different channels, or if a system is not properly configured to enforce ID uniqueness. To prevent this, it's essential to have a well-defined ID management process and to use automated tools to check for duplicates. Another common issue is incorrect ID assignments, where a channel is assigned the wrong ID. This can lead to data being routed to the wrong destination, resulting in errors and malfunctions. To prevent this, it's important to carefully verify ID assignments during configuration and to use clear and consistent naming conventions.

Troubleshooting OSCI Channel C9 ID issues often involves using diagnostic tools to monitor communication traffic and identify any errors or conflicts. These tools can typically display the C9 ID of each channel, allowing you to quickly identify the source of the problem. When troubleshooting, it's also important to check the system logs for any error messages related to channel IDs. These messages can often provide valuable clues about the cause of the problem. In some cases, it may be necessary to restart the system or individual components to resolve ID-related issues. However, this should be done with caution, as it can disrupt communication and potentially cause data loss. By following these troubleshooting steps, you can quickly identify and resolve common issues with OSCI Channels C9 IDs, ensuring the smooth and reliable operation of your system.

Best Practices for Managing OSCI Channels C9 ID

To ensure the long-term stability and maintainability of your system, it's crucial to follow some best practices for managing OSCI Channels C9 IDs. First and foremost, establish a clear and well-documented ID management process. This should include guidelines for assigning IDs, naming conventions, and procedures for resolving conflicts. Use a consistent and meaningful naming convention for C9 IDs. This will make it easier to identify the purpose of each channel and to troubleshoot issues. For example, you might use a naming convention that includes the names of the two components that are communicating through the channel, as well as a description of the data being exchanged. Implement automated tools to check for duplicate IDs and to enforce ID uniqueness. This will help to prevent data collisions and communication failures. Regularly review and update your ID management process to ensure that it remains effective and relevant. As your system evolves, you may need to add new channels or modify existing ones. Make sure that your ID management process can accommodate these changes. Document all C9 ID assignments in a central repository. This will make it easier to track and manage IDs and to troubleshoot issues. Provide training to all personnel who are responsible for managing C9 IDs. This will ensure that they understand the ID management process and can follow it consistently. By following these best practices, you can ensure that your OSCI Channels C9 IDs are managed effectively, contributing to the overall reliability and stability of your system.

Conclusion: Mastering OSCI Channels C9 ID

Alright guys, we've covered a lot of ground in this guide! Hopefully, you now have a solid understanding of what OSCI Channels C9 ID is, why it's important, how it's used, and how to manage it effectively. Remember, the key takeaway is that unique identification is crucial for smooth communication between different systems. By understanding and implementing best practices for managing C9 IDs, you can ensure the reliability, stability, and maintainability of your systems. So, go forth and conquer the world of OSCI Channels C9 ID with confidence! You got this!